Transaction 376677c6564910107ac04cdc12fe9e5d2d73a713353f3b4a85e6eac901c7e12b
1 Input
1 Output
-
376677c6564910107ac04cdc12fe9e5d2d73a713353f3b4a85e6eac901c7e12b:0
- value
- 153691
- script pubkey
- OP_0 OP_PUSHBYTES_20 f9ce13a49eaba13d623dd5451f1ea7f9dda40ab1
- address
- bc1ql88p8fy74wsn6c3a64z37848l8w6gz43ynl8jp